Safety Tips & Common Pitfalls

While the allure of a no‑KYC card is strong, responsible usage is essential. Follow these best practices to keep your funds secure:

  • Verify the provider’s licensing. A legitimate fintech will display its registration number and jurisdiction.
  • Use two‑factor authentication. Enable OTP or authenticator apps on the account dashboard.
  • Monitor transaction alerts. Opt‑in for SMS or email notifications for every spend.
  • Avoid public Wi‑Fi for card activation. Use a trusted network or a VPN to encrypt your connection.
